Welcome to the NCP Program

Welcome to the learning platform for the New Colombo Plan (NCP) Program of the International Summer Course (ISC) BIOTROP 2026.

This program extends the core summer course into a 4-week immersive experience (28 June – 25 July 2026) tailored for Australian students in collaboration with UGM and UTS to build Indo-Pacific capability and Asia literacy.

0.0.1 Program Structure

  • Week 1 (29 June – 3 July): Indonesian Language and Culture Learning (INCULS) An introductory course by the Faculty of Arts and Humanities, UGM. Includes practical language basics, cultural lectures, Batik making, and heritage site visits in Yogyakarta.
  • Week 2 (6 – 9 July): Core Coursework (Online Pre-Course) Four days of hybrid lectures covering biodiversity data foundations, experimental design, genomics, and spatial policy.
  • Week 3 (13 – 18 July): Core Coursework (Onsite Program) Six days of intensive onsite fieldwork, DNA extraction/sequencing labs, QGIS spatial modeling, and presenting at the Student Biodiversity Summit.
  • Week 4 (20 – 25 July): “Ramban Rimba” Field Trip with Genau Foundation A 3D2N immersion in Petungkriyono, Pekalongan—one of Java’s last remaining tropical rainforests—focusing on community-based conservation of the Javanese Gibbon (Owa Jawa).
